Sun Seekers: Yoga for Nature and the Environment
Say hello to the sun! Join us for a fun 4-week session learning the basics of yoga and mindfulness through sun salutations and connections to nature.
Children will connect yoga to animals, plants, and the environment and consider the role of the sun, moon, and stars in yoga poses and the world around us.
This session is open to children in Grades K-6. Children are encouraged to bring a mat, a yoga block, and a water bottle. Mats and blocks are also available for purchase with registration.
